PCF8591 ADC/DAC Converter Module is a compact and versatile 8-bit analog-to-digital and digital-to-analog conversion module designed for microcontroller and embedded system applications. Based on the popular PCF8591 IC, this module enables easy interfacing of analog sensors and control of analog output devices using a simple I2C communication protocol.
Widely used with platforms such as Arduino, Raspberry Pi, ESP8266, ESP32, and other microcontrollers, the PCF8591 module is an ideal solution for projects requiring multiple analog inputs or an analog output when onboard ADC or DAC resources are limited. Its low power consumption, small footprint, and ease of integration make it suitable for both professional embedded systems and educational or DIY electronics projects.
Key Features of PCF8591 ADC/DAC Converter Module
-
4-Channel 8-Bit ADC
Provides four independent analog input channels for reading sensor data such as temperature, light, pressure, or potentiometer values. -
1-Channel 8-Bit DAC Output
Includes a built-in DAC for generating analog voltage outputs for control, signal generation, and testing applications. -
I2C Communication Interface
Supports standard I2C protocol, allowing easy connection using only two wires (SDA and SCL). -
Wide Microcontroller Compatibility
Works seamlessly with Arduino, Raspberry Pi, STM32, ESP32, ESP8266, and other I2C-enabled controllers. -
Configurable I2C Address
Address pins allow multiple PCF8591 modules to operate on the same I2C bus. -
Onboard Analog Sources
Many modules include a potentiometer, LDR, thermistor, and LED, enabling quick testing without external components. -
Compact & Breadboard-Friendly Design
Small PCB size with clearly labeled pins for quick prototyping and easy installation.
Technical Specifications – PCF8591 Module
-
IC Used: PCF8591
-
ADC Resolution: 8-bit (0–255 digital output)
-
Number of ADC Channels: 4
-
Number of DAC Channels: 1
-
Communication Protocol: I2C (Two-wire interface)
-
Operating Voltage: 2.5 V to 6 V
-
Typical Operating Voltage: 5 V
-
I2C Addresses: 0x48 to 0x4F (configurable)
-
Input Voltage Range: 0 V to VCC
-
DAC Output Voltage: 0 V to VCC
-
Power Consumption: Low power operation
-
PCB Mounting: Through-hole / header pins
-
Dimensions: Compact module design
Note: Module features and onboard components may vary slightly depending on manufacturer.
Applications of PCF8591 ADC/DAC Converter Module
The PCF8591 ADC/DAC Converter Module is suitable for a wide range of analog sensing and control applications, including:
-
Sensor Interfacing
Read data from analog sensors such as temperature sensors, light sensors (LDR), gas sensors, and potentiometers. -
Microcontroller Expansion
Add extra analog inputs to microcontrollers with limited ADC channels or no DAC output. -
Raspberry Pi Projects
Ideal for Raspberry Pi, which lacks native analog input, enabling sensor-based projects. -
Signal Generation & Control
Use the DAC output for LED brightness control, motor speed reference, audio signal generation, or voltage control applications. -
Educational & Training Kits
Commonly used in electronics labs and academic projects for teaching ADC and DAC concepts. -
IoT & Embedded Systems
Integrates easily into IoT devices for monitoring and controlling analog parameters. -
DIY & Prototyping
Perfect for hobbyists building quick prototypes and proof-of-concept designs.
Why Choose the PCF8591 ADC/DAC Converter Module?
The PCF8591 module offers a cost-effective and reliable solution for handling analog inputs and outputs in digital systems. Its simple I2C interface minimizes wiring complexity, while its combination of ADC and DAC functionality provides exceptional flexibility. The presence of onboard test components further reduces development time, making it a preferred choice for engineers, educators, and makers.
Whether you are developing a sensor monitoring system, expanding your microcontroller’s capabilities, or learning analog-to-digital conversion, the PCF8591 ADC/DAC Converter Module delivers dependable performance and ease of use in a compact form factor.
Package Includes:
1 x PCF8591 ADC/DAC Converter Module
FAQ
1. Where can we buy this PCF8591 ADC/DAC Converter Module?
This product is available online https://aiiottech.in/product/pcf8591-adc-dac-converter-module/ and also available at our store in Pudupakkam/Kelambakkam, Chennai-603103
2. When can I get this PCF8591 ADC/DAC Converter Module after placing the order?
RGRJ AIIoT TECHNOLOGIES will immediately ship and deliver the product within 1-3 working days.
Video Link: Best PCF8591 Module: 2025’s Top AD/DA Conversion!




Reviews
Clear filtersThere are no reviews yet.